The Chartered Financial Analyst (CFA) qualification is the benchmark of professional excellence in the investment industry worldwide. It assesses candidates on a wide range of subjects including: Investment Analysis and Advice Financial Statement Analysis Corporate Finance Asset Valuation Fund Management Portfolio Management The knowledge candidates gain while studying will be invaluable to their future career. The CFA charter has become universally recognized by employers and investors as a mark of excellence and integrity within their profession. To earn the CFA designation, there are three examination levels, which you must pass sequentially.

CFA Level I emphasizes financial analysis tools and inputs and includes an introduction to asset valuation and portfolio management techniques. CFA Level II emphasizes asset valuation and includes applications of the financial analysis tools and inputs (including economics, financial statement analysis, and quantitative methods) in asset valuation. CFA Level III emphasizes portfolio management and includes strategies for applying the financial analysis tools, inputs, and asset valuation models in managing equity, fixed income, and derivative investments for individuals and institutions.
